When it comes to expressing the idea of "effectively", there are numerous synonyms that can be used. Some of the most common ones include efficiently, successfully, competently, proficiently, skilfully, thoroughly, productively, and capably. These words all convey the sense of achieving a desired outcome in a way that is both efficient and effective. Other synonyms could include adeptly, decisively, resourcefully, and powerfully. Choosing the right synonym depends on the context and tone of the sentence, but each of these words can help to add variety and precision to your writing.

What are the opposite words for effectively?

The term effectively means with skillfulness or competently. Its antonyms can be unproductively or unskillfully. If someone is not able to accomplish a task with high-quality results or unable to plan and prioritize things clearly, the work may suffer, and it may not be effective. Unsuccessfully or inefficiently can also be antonyms to effectively as they may indicate that the work was not done right or produced the desired outcome. Another opposite of effective is ineffectively that refers to being unable to achieve results regardless of the efforts put in. In conclusion, knowing the antonyms of effectively can aid in utilizing the right words in different contexts to accurately convey the message.
